We're searching for a task oriented, incredibly organized Executive/ Administrative Assistant for the Clinical Director at Women and Family Wellness Studio.

The Executive / Administrative Assistant provides high-level organizational, administrative, and coordination support to the Owner/Clinical Director. This role is ideal for someone who is highly organized, detail-oriented, and proactive, with strong communication skills and comfortable managing multiple priorities. The Assistant will support the Clinical Director with ensuring smooth operations, effective communication, and timely follow-through across programs, community services, and outreach efforts.

This position is primarily remote, with occasional in-person support in the Snohomish office and in the community.

Responsibilities Administrative & Executive Support
  • Email organization and management, including prioritizing messages and drafting responses
  • Maintain and coordinate calendars, meetings, and appointments
  • Assist with scheduling across multiple programs, workshops, and community commitments
  • Track tasks, deadlines, and follow-ups to support workflow and accountability
  • Create and send invoices for completed workshops and services
  • Prepare basic documents, notes, and summaries as requested
  • Support organizing mail and scanning into systems relevant documents
Community Outreach & Service Coordination
  • Assist with community outreach to expand and support programming
  • Help coordinate community services offered by the agency
  • Communicate with families, partners, and community organizations as needed
  • Support logistics for workshops, classes, and public programming
  • Connect with team members and the community to raise brand visibility, draw in more clientele, and increase community awareness of services.
Operations & Errands
  • Order office and program supplies
  • Run local errands as needed (printing, pickups, deliveries, etc)
  • Provide general operational support to ensure day-to-day efficiency
  • Inform team members about upcoming meetings, trainings, deadlines, and create agendas for team meetings
Nonprofit Support
  • Provide administrative and coordination support for the development of a women’s rights nonprofit
  • Assist with scheduling, logistics, and communications related to sex education and empowerment-based classes
  • Support outreach and organizational tasks connected to nonprofit initiatives
Qualifications
  • Extremely good organizational skills, excellent time-management, and follow-through skills
  • Excellent written communication skills
    , especially in email
  • Comfortable creating invoices and tracking basic administrative records
  • Ability to manage multiple priorities with discretion and professionalism
  • Knowledgeable of HIPAA
  • Ability to work independently in a remote environment
  • Technology savvy;
    basic knowledge of Microsoft 365 programs and ability to learn new programs quickly and troubleshoot common issues, as well as support team members with these issues as needed
  • Reliable transportation and the ability to meet in Snohomish as needed
  • Excellent in using standard office technology (email, calendars, shared documents) for optimization
  • Knowledge of streamlined software
    , ability to implement a plan for improved team member project collaboration, and strategic tracking and monitoring of projects and communication
  • Passionate about serving others in the community
Preferred Qualifications
  • Background in social services, behavioral health, nonprofit, or community-based work
  • Experience with community outreach, service coordination, or program support
Compensation

$25 - $35 hourly
